People and more importantly what they do or don’t do are going to be crucial to us meeting sustainability targets.

We need them to buy, travel, invest, eat, live - the list goes on - differently…..

But changing behaviour is hard.  Yet this is exactly what companies are going to need to focus on - supporting their employees, customers, partners - to behave differently to meet their sustainability goals and unlock substantial business benefits.  

These may be big changes - sharing not owning, leasing not buying or small ones - deleting not saving, recycling not binning. But in all cases people will need support. We need to understand what it will take to shift people’s behaviour and then design physical and digital experiences specifically to support this shift.
